Talking is key for mental health issues
“Adolescence and early adulthood are peak times for the onset of stress, distress and mental health issues,” said Margaret O’Rourke, a clinical psychologist and member of the Psychological Society of Ireland.
“At any one time, one in six young adults aged 16 to 24, will have a common mental health issue, such as anxiety or depression that meets the threshold for a clinical diagnosis.”
